TE Connectivity PLC Earnings: Record adjusted operating margins showing operational excellence
TEL Financial Analysis
Analysis Date: 1/24/2025
Business Model
TE Connectivity generates revenue through two main segments: Transportation Solutions and Industrial Solutions
Revenue Sources
- Transportation Solutions (58% of Q1 2025 revenue)
- Industrial Solutions (42% of Q1 2025 revenue)
Revenue Distribution by Channel
- Transportation Solutions: $2,243M in Q1 2025
- Industrial Solutions: $1,593M in Q1 2025
Income Statement Analysis
- Sales flat year-over-year at $3.84B with currency exchange headwinds
- Adjusted operating margin improved to 19.4%, up 30bps year-over-year
- Adjusted EPS grew 6% to $1.95 despite flat sales
Balance Sheet Analysis
- Strong balance sheet with $1.25B in cash
- Working capital management remains strong with improvements in DSO and DPO
Cash Flow Analysis
- Record Q1 free cash flow of $674M, up 18% year-over-year
- Strong operating cash flow of $878M, up 22% year-over-year
Capital Allocation
Returned approximately $500M to shareholders and deployed $325M for bolt-on acquisitions in Industrial segment during Q1 2025. Balanced approach between shareholder returns and strategic investments.
